Recherche Images Maps Play YouTube Actualités Gmail Drive Plus »
Recherche avancée dans les brevets | Images de page | Historique Web | Connexion

Brevets

  
[graphic][merged small]

(12) United States Patent ao) Patent No.: us 6,714,930 Bi

Garrison et al. (45) Date of Patent: Mar. 30,2004

[blocks in formation]

(21) Appl. No.: 09/583,409

(22) Filed: May 31, 2000

(51) Int. CI.7 G06F 17/30

(52) U.S. CI 707/9; 707/3; 707/10;

709/203; 709/206; 709/219; 709/225; 709/229

(58) Field of Search 707/9, 10, 3, 4;

713/170, 201; 714/42; 709/206, 207, 223, 225, 229, 203, 219

(56) References Cited

U.S. PATENT DOCUMENTS

4,525,780 A 6/1985 Bratt et al 711/163

4,858,117 A 8/1989 DiChiara et al 364/200

4,945,468 A 7/1990 Carson et al 364/200

5,235,642 A 8/1993 Wobber et al 380/25

5,335,346 A 8/1994 Fabbio 395/600

5,485,409 A 1/1996 Gupta et al 395/186

5,530,758 A 6/1996 Marino, Jr. et al 380/49

5,664,098 A 9/1997 Bianchi et al 395/186

5,717,756 A 2/1998 Coleman 380/25

5,825,877 A 10/1998 Dan et al 380/4

5,881,229 A * 3/1999 Singh et al 709/203

5,898,780 A 4/1999 Liu et al 380/25

5,903,721 A 5/1999 Sixtus 395/187.01

5,922,074 A 7/1999 Richard et al 713/200

5,953,422 A 9/1999 Angelo et al 380/23

6,023,765 A 2/2000 Kuhn 713/200

6,052,681 A * 4/2000 Harvey 707/3

6,098,099 A * 8/2000 Ellesson et al 709/223

6,101,539 A * 8/2000 Kennelly et al 709/223

6,170,009 Bl * 1/2001 Mandal et al 709/223

6,182,142 Bl * 1/2001 Win et al 709/219

6.263.367 Bl * 7/2001 Chu et al 709/223

6,324,648 Bl * 11/2001 Grantges, Jr 709/229

6,330,560 Bl * 12/2001 Harrison et al 707/8

6,330,677 Bl * 12/2001 Madoukh 713/200

6,347,312 Bl * 2/2002 Byrne et al 707/3

6,356,892 Bl * 3/2002 Corn et al 707/103 R

6,366,950 Bl * 4/2002 Scheussler et al 709/206

6,374,359 Bl * 4/2002 Shrader et al 709/229

6,426,955 Bl * 7/2002 Gossett

Dalton, Jr. et al 370/401

6,438,549 Bl * 8/2002 Aldred et al 707/9

6.553.368 B2 * 4/2003 Martin et al 707/3

6,553,384 Bl * 4/2003 Frey et al 707/103 R

2002/0087718 Al * 7/2002 Hill et al 709/237

[blocks in formation]

A trusted process for use with a hierarchical directory service such as LDAP for enabling different security systems to store and retrieve unique identifiers that are shared or common to the entire directory. The trusted process allows LDAP users to store and to retrieve unique identifiers on LDAP using standard LDAP interlaces. It also allows security systems to share unique identifier information. The trusted process generates or verifies a unique identifier, guarantees the uniqueness ol a unique identifier within the entire directory (rather than just within a single security system), and guarantees that any unique identifier returned to an LDAP user is a trusted unique identifier.

21 Claims, 3 Drawing Sheets

[graphic][merged small][merged small][merged small][merged small][merged small]
[merged small][graphic][merged small][merged small][graphic][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][graphic][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small]
[merged small][merged small][merged small][merged small][graphic][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small]
[merged small][graphic][merged small][merged small][merged small][graphic][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][merged small][graphic][merged small][merged small]
« PrécédentContinuer »